    Its worth having a look at the photo albums in Extra stores - most of them had a promo on until the 28th Feb. I have spotted quite a few with the old yellow SELS on and double the difference makes them free (most were half price). I am pretty sure that any with yellow SELS on will be a misprice. This is also the case in the wedding section (invites/confetti etc). A couple of the Nottingham stores still had the wrong prices on photo albums today ;)
    JB

    edit - also forgot to add to look out for bakery products put in the wrong packaging. My local is constantly putting a seeded organic baguette (£1.29) in the standard organic baguette bag (0.79p). There is a barcode on the bag that scans at 0.79p. However, they also put a label on the front (that the cashier will scan) that goes through at 1.29. When the baguette gets passed through, it tends to scan the second (incorrect) barcode on the wrong packaging, essentially charging twice for the same item. Despite this happening several times to me alone, they can't be bothered to cover the second barcode...

    I was in our local tesco's this morning and thy have a large sale on Hardware type items.

    One of the items I bought was a rubber seal strip for windows and doors, for those of you who don't know they are used to stop any wind getting through your doors (or windows). They were priced at 75p, but scanned at £1.50.

    went to CS desk and was given double the difference in return = free energy saving window seal!

    the item has a barcode of 051622313325, is brown in colour and was the rubber version (also a foam version which scanned at 75p, half normal price).

    the item you want is the rubber version! total length is 10m and it fills gaps of (aprox) 3-5mm.
